CPSC, Apple Announces Recall of AC Adapter for Prior Generation PowerBook Laptops
BurnFire
The hazard
These AC adapters could overheat, posing a fire hazard.
Incidents reported: Apple received six reports of these adapters overheating. No injuries have been reported.
What to do now
Consumers should stop using these AC adapters and contact Apple to receive a free replacement.
Contact: For more information, contact Apple at (866) 277-2096 between 8 a.m. and 8 p.m. CT Sunday through Saturday, or go to their website at www.apple.com/adapterexchange/
About this recall
No Titanium PowerBook G4 or iBook power adapters are part of this recall. The recall includes only AC adapters with a two-pin connector that came with Apple Macintosh PowerBooks or that were sold separately. The small rectangular black AC adapter box has a permanently attached cord on one end that connects to the computer and a detachable two-prong cord on the other end to plug into an AC outlet. It is approximately 4.75 inches long by 2 inches wide. The label located on the side of the adapter reads in part, "Macintosh PowerBook 45W AC Adapter" and "Model Number: M4402."
